Looking for a 2/2 in the Heart of Wicker Park With Parking? 2029 W. Pierce
This top floor 2-bedroom at 2029 W. Pierce in Wicker Park just came on the market.
This building was constructed in 1918 and has 8 units.
This unit still has a few of its vintage characteristics including a wood burning fireplace with marble surround.
Because it’s on the top floor, it has skylights.
The kitchen has white cabinets, white appliances and concrete counter tops.
The listing says the unit has an extra large living room.
It has all the features buyers look for including secure parking, side-by-side washer/dryer in the unit and central air (although there is a window unit air conditioner in one of the bedroom pictures).
The listing says “no dogs” and I don’t believe there is an elevator.
It’s just a block and a half to the Damen blue line stop.

Unit #4W: 2 bedrooms, 2 baths, no square footage listed
- Sold in July 1993 for $173,500
- Sold in April 1996 for $180,000
- Sold in March 1998 for $230,000
- Sold in January 2000 for $273,000
- Sold in March 2005 for $363,500
- Sold in November 2009 for $384,000
- Currently listed for $430,000
- Assessments of $210 a month (includes exterior maintenance and scavenger)
- Taxes of $7007
